. They play in Division 2C of the All-Ireland League. The club was founded in 1882, and fields both men's and women's XV teams as well as several age-grade teams including a minis section. The club has won the Munster Junior League on four occasions. Following the League victory in 2018-19 the club gained senior status by winning promotion to the All-Ireland League for the first time in the club's history.
